Re: impeachment rules
Posted by HisHughness of TX on 1/17/20 12:29pm Msg #73102
Impeachment is a political, not a judicial, process, and the Senate draws it's own rules. There is little resemblance to a trial, certainly not a criminal trial, where the purported purpose is to arrive at the truth. Though there may have been a nod in that direction in the two previous impeachments, the thrust this time appears to be to arrive at an acquittal by the quickest route available.
